Description:
The Office of Congresswoman Analilia Mejia seeks a Legislative Assistant to lead a portfolio focused on health policy and other issues.
Responsibilities:
Supporting the Congresswoman's work on healthcare and childcare issues; working with the Legislative Director and Chief of Staff to develop and execute a coordinated legislative strategy; preparing for and staffing committee hearings and markups; drafting legislation and amendments; writing talking points, briefing materials, and memoranda pertaining to assigned issue areas; working closely with the communications and district teams; monitoring policy developments in issue area; interacting with key constituent groups and stakeholders; and strong written and oral communication skills.
Qualifications:
2-3 years of Hill experience or relevant policy experience; highly motivated, detail-oriented, and able to work under pressure while meeting de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
